System Requirements

ComponentMinimumRecommendedYour PC
GPU NVIDIA GeForce GTX 280, AMD Radeon HD 4870 NVIDIA GeForce GTX 760, AMD Radeon HD R9 270X Detecting...
CPU Intel Core 2 Duo Dualcore, AMD X2 Dualcore with 3.0 GHz Intel i5-series Quadcore, AMD Ryzen-series Quadcore with 3.2 GHz Detecting...
RAM 6 GB 8 GB Detecting...
Storage 2 GB 2 GB
DirectX Version 10 Version 10

About

Airport Simulator 2019 places you as the manager of a major international airport. Your duties range from planning and allocating personnel to procuring and maintaining a vehicle fleet, facility maintenance and handling ever larger aircraft from a variety of airlines.
